Conventional data OSSE test • Jack generated the conventional obs using the new EC nature run; • This OSSE is tested for the time period of May 1 -8, 2005; • T 62 L 64 is used in the experiment; • NCEP SST and ICE analysis are used, interestingly, snow does not seems necessary.

Initial results • Some temperature ingest problem was found and Daryl fixed the routine for temperature (sensible/virtual temperature); • Wind and temperature are examined; • Comparison of NR, NO (no observation), and CO (conventional observation) runs.

Remarks • Wind has the most observations; • OSSE impact (conventional obs) on wind and temperature seems good; • Other field will be also examined; • With conventional observations generated for May 2005 -2006, this OSSE can be run through the whole year.
